What to Expect During an ENT Appointment

Medical History Review

During an ENT appointment, healthcare providers review the patient's medical history, including previous illnesses, surgeries, medications, and family medical history. This information helps identify potential risk factors and guides the diagnostic process.

Physical Examination

ENT specialists perform a comprehensive physical examination to assess the ears, nose, throat, and related structures. This may include using specialized instruments to examine the ears for hearing loss, inspecting the nasal passages for congestion or abnormalities, and evaluating the throat for infections or inflammation.

Diagnostic Tests and Procedures

Diagnostic tests and procedures may be conducted during an ENT appointment to confirm a diagnosis or assess the severity of a condition. These may include audiometry (hearing tests), endoscopy (visual examination of nasal passages or throat), imaging studies (CT scans or MRI), allergy testing, or biopsy for tissue analysis.

Common Conditions Treated by ENT Specialists

Ear Conditions

ENT specialists diagnose and treat various ear conditions, such as ear infections (otitis media), hearing loss, tinnitus (ringing in the ears), ear wax buildup, and balance disorders (vestibular disorders).

Nose and Sinus Disorders

Nasal and sinus disorders treated by ENT specialists include sinusitis (sinus infections), nasal polyps, deviated septum, chronic nasal congestion, allergies, and anosmia (loss of smell).

Throat and Voice Disorders

Throat and voice disorders addressed during ENT appointments include tonsillitis, sore throat (pharyngitis), laryngitis, vocal cord nodules or polyps, swallowing disorders (dysphagia), and g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D) affecting the throat.
